为何资本配置如此重要 1991 年,高盛的一位有限合伙人巴里·威格莫尔发布了一项研究,试图找出哪些因素推动了 20 世纪 80 年代股市的超额回报。在仔细考虑了盈利增长、利率下降、并购活动以及分析师“过于乐观”的预测后,20 世纪 80 年代所创造的股东价值中,仍有整整 38% 无法得到解释。

Why CAP Matters In 1991, a Goldman Sachs limited partner, Barrie Wigmore, released a study that attempted to determine what factors drove the stock market’s above-average returns in the decade of the 1980s. After carefully accounting for earnings growth, interest rate declines, M&A activity and analysts’“too-rosy” forecasts, it appeared a full 38% of the shareholder value created in the 1980s remained unexplained.

这个神秘的驱动因素被命名为“X 因子”,它让 威格莫尔 和发表该研究专题报道的《华尔街日报》摸不着头脑。鉴于资本市场运转良好的证据堆积如山,将股价表现的如此大一部分归因于某种无法识别、看似无法解释的力量,似乎完全站不住脚²。

Dubbed the “X” factor, this mysterious driver of value left Wigmore and the Wall Street Journal1, which published a feature article on the study, at a loss. Given overwhelming evidence of well-functioning capital markets, it appears completely unsatisfactory to attribute such a large component of share price performance to some unidentifiable and seemingly inexplicable force2.

幸运的是,我们认为这个问题是有解的。不过,要理解这个解决方案,首先必须认识到,股票价格并非由会计利润的资本化来决定的——会计利润往好里说是有缺陷的,往坏里说则具有极大的误导性。这似乎正是市场先生当年所遵循的范式。

Fortunately, we believe there is an answer to this problem. However, to understand the solution there must be a recognition that share prices are not set by capitalizing accounting-based earnings, which are at best flawed and at worst substantially misleading. It appears that this was precisely the paradigm under which both Mr.

维格莫和《华尔街日报》当时就是这么操作的。关注点必须落在企业的经济驱动因素上,这些因素可以定义为现金流(现金流入与流出)、风险(以及相应的要求回报率),以及我们所谓的“竞争优势期”——CAP——也就是能获得高于资本成本的回报将持续多久。在经济学文献中,CAP 也被称为“价值增长持续期”3 和“T”4,5。CAP 在概念上也类似于“衰减速度”。

Wigmore and the Wall Street Journal were operating. The focus must be on the economic drivers of a business, which can be defined as cash flow (cash-in versus cash-out), risk (and appropriate demanded return) and what we have dubbed “competitive advantage period”— CAP— or how long returns above the cost of capital will be earned. CAP is also known as “value growth duration”3 and “T”4,5 in the economic literature. CAP is also similar in concept to “fade rate.”

在这样的背景下,我们认为维格莫尔先生的“X”因素,可以用市场对未来高于资金成本的回报率的预期延长来解释。正如维

In this context, we believe Mr. Wigmore’s “X” factor can be explained by the market’s extension of expectations for above-cost-of-capital returns. As Mr.

威格莫尔的分析表明,CAP 的持续时间和相对变化可能对企业价值乃至整个市场产生重大影响。例如,市场对美国企业创造高于资本成本的回报能力预期的修正,是一个强有力的指标,说明投资者认为美国在 20 世纪 80 年代末比 80 年代初更具竞争力。这一结论后来得到了经济分析的证实。

Wigmore’s analysis suggests, the length and relative change of CAP can have a substantial impact on the value of a business and the market overall. For example, the revision in expectations of Corporate America’s ability to generate returns above its cost of capital is a powerful indicator that investors believed that America was more competitive at the end of the 1980s than it was entering the decade. This conclusion was later supported by economic analysis.

需要指出的是,在一个运转良好的资本市场中,所有资产——包括债券和房地产——都使用相似的经济参数进行估值。以债券为例,票面利率(即现金流)和到期日都是合同约定的。债券的价格设定,使得该证券的预期回报与其感知到的风险相匹配。大多数商业房地产交易也是如此。归根结底,投资过程回归到对现金流、风险和时间跨度的分析。由于这些驱动因素对于股权证券来说并非合同约定,因此从定义上讲,它们是基于预期的,而且在大多数情况下是动态变化的。值得注意的是,尽管 CAP 在分析过程中至关重要——我们将在下文中尝试论证这一点——它仍然是估值中最被忽视的组成部分之一。这种缺乏关注似乎可以归因于两个主要因素。

It should be noted that in a well-functioning capital market all assets, including bonds and real estate, are valued using similar economic parameters. In the case of bonds, for example, the coupon rate (or cash flow) is contractually set, as is the maturity. The bond price is set so that the expected return of the security is commensurate with its perceived risk. Likewise for most commercial real estate trans-actions6. At the end of the day, the process of investing returns to the analysis of cash flow, risk and time horizon. Since these drivers are not contractually set for equity securities, they are by definition expectational and, in most cases, dynamic. Remarkably, in spite of CAP’s importance in the analytical process— which we will attempt to demonstrate below— it remains one of the most neglected components of valuation. This lack of focus appears attributable to two main factors.

首先,绝大多数市场参与者试图用基于会计的公式来理解估值及随后的股价变化,这种公式通常将价值定义为市盈率倍数乘以盈利。因此,资本资产定价模型很少被明确提及,尽管大多数实证证据表明,股票市场更看重现金流而非盈利,长期遵循风险/回报关系,并且会考虑未来多年的现金流。

First, the vast majority of market participants attempt to understand valuation and subsequent stock price changes using an accounting-based formula, which generally defines value as a price/earnings multiple times earnings. Thus CAP is rarely explicitly addressed, even though most empirical evidence suggests that the stock market deems cash flow to be more important than earnings, holds true to the risk/reward relationship over time, and recognizes cash flows many years into the future7.

第二,大多数公司用于战略规划的预测期限(通常为三到五年)与它们的 CAP 存在显著差异。结果,投资者沟通更倾向于围绕公司内部的预期,而非外部市场的预期。如果股票定价依据的是经济上合理的模型——正如我们认为应当如此——那么 CAP 的概念就立刻变得相关了,如下所示。

Second, most companies use a forecast period for strategic planning purposes (usually three to five years) that is substantially different from their CAP. As a result, investor communication is geared more toward internal company-based expectations rather than external market-based expectations. If the determination of stock prices is approached with an economically sound model, as we argue it should be, the concept of CAP becomes immediately relevant, as we show below.

CAP 竞争优势期(CAP),是指一家公司预计能够获得超出其资本成本的增量投资回报所持续的时间。

CAP Defined Competitive advantage period (CAP) is the time during which a company is expected to generate returns on incremental investment that exceed its cost of capital.

经济理论认为,竞争力量会随时间推移将回报率拉低至资本成本水平(甚至可能在一段时间内低于资本成本)。换言之,如果一家公司赚取高于市场要求的回报率,就会吸引愿意接受较低回报率的竞争者,最终压低整个行业的回报率。

Economic theory suggests that competitive forces will drive returns down to the cost of capital over time (and perhaps below it for a period). Said differently, if a company earns above market required returns, it will attract competitors that will accept lower returns, eventually driving industry returns lower.

资本化收益(Capitalized Earnings,简称 CAP)概念已存在一段时间;然而,在估值文献中,这一概念并未受到太多关注。资本化收益的概念由米勒和莫迪利亚尼通过其开创性的估值研究(1961 年)正式提出。M&M 公式可概括如下:

The notion of CAP has been around for some time; nonetheless, not much attention has been paid to it in the valuation literature. The concept of CAP was formalized by Miller & Modigliani through their seminal work on valuation (1961). The M&M equation can be summarized as follows:

价值 = NOPAT + I(R-WACC)CAP 价值 = WACC + (WACC) (1+WACC)

Value = NOPAT + I(R-WACC)CAP Value = WACC +(WACC) (1+WACC)

其中 NOPAT 为税后营业净利润,WACC 为加权平均资本成本,I 为年度化新增营运资本和固定资产投入,R 为投入资本回报率,CAP 为竞争优势持续期。

where NOPAT = net operating profit after tax WACC = weighted average cost of capital I = annualized new investment in working and fixed capital R = rate of return on invested capital CAP = competitive advantage period

重新排列后,公式变成:

Rearranged, the formula reads:

CAP = (价值×WACC - NOPAT)(1 + WACC)

CAP = (Value*WACC-NOPAT)(1+WACC)

CAP = I(R-WACC)

CAP = I(R-WACC)

这些公式存在一些缺陷,使其在实践中受到限制,但它们清晰地展示了资本资产定价(CAP)在估值过程中是如何被概念化的。

These formulas have some shortcomings that make them limiting in practice, but they demonstrate, with clarity, how CAP can be conceptualized in the valuation process.

一家公司的竞争优势期(CAP)由诸多内外因素共同决定。从公司自身层面看,行业结构、公司在行业中的竞争地位以及管理策略等因素,决定了竞争优势期的长短。迈克尔·波特提出的结构化竞争分析框架在此评估中尤为有用。重要的外部因素包括政府监管与反垄断政策。竞争优势期还能通过投资者对公司前景隐含的乐观/悲观情绪,反映出投资者心理。

A company’s CAP is determined by a multitude of factors, both internal and external. On a company-specific basis, considerations such as industry structure, the company’s competitive position within that industry, and management strategies define the length of CAP. The structured competitive analysis framework set out by Michael Porter can be particularly useful in this assessment8. Important external factors include government regulations and antitrust policies. CAP can also reflect investor psychology through implied optimism/pessimism regarding a firm’s prospects.

我们认为,工业资本配置率(CAP)的关键决定因素大体可用几个驱动因子来概括。第一是公司当前的投资资本回报率。一般而言,行业内投资资本回报率(ROIC)更高的企业,在竞争中占据最佳位置(这反映了规模经济、进入壁垒以及管理层的执行能力)。

We believe that the key determinants of CAP can be largely captured by a handful of drivers. The first is a company’s current return on invested capital. Generally speaking, higher ROIC businesses within an industry are the best positioned com-petitively (reflecting scale economies, entry barriers and management execution).

因此,竞争对手要从高回报公司手中夺取竞争优势,往往代价更高和/或耗时更长。第二个因素是行业变革的速度。在一个快速变化的行业(例如科技行业)中取得的高回报,其估值通常不如在一个更为平凡的行业(例如饮料行业)中取得的高回报那么慷慨。最后一个驱动因素是进入壁垒。高进入壁垒——在某些商业中,也就是“锁定效应”和递增回报——对于理解高投入资本回报率的可持续性至关重要。

As a result, it is often costlier and/or more time consuming for competitors to wrest competitive advantage away from high-return companies. Second is the rate of industry change. High returns in a rapidly changing sector (e.g., technology) are unlikely to be valued as generously as high returns in a more prosaic industry (e.g., beverages). The final driver is barriers to entry. High barriers to entry— or in some businesses, “lock-in” and increasing returns— are central to appreciating the sustainability of high returns on invested capital.

请注意,竞争护城河区间(CAP)是由追求自身利益、积极主动且信息充分的投资者在边际上设定的。也就是说,如果某家公司的隐含 CAP 显得“过短”(或“过长”),精明的投资者就会买入(或卖出)该公司的股票,试图获取超额回报。因此,CAP 的变化是估值的关键驱动力。经验表明,CAP 极少静止不变,通常处于扩张或收缩的过程中。9 从图像上看,CAP 可以由附随的两张图来表示。在图 1 中,Y 轴代表预期收益差(投资资本回报率减去资本成本),X 轴代表时间。随着时间的推移,竞争力量会将回报率拉低至与资本成本相等的水平。因此,曲线之下的阴影区域就是市场试图确定的数值,也是市盈率、现金流倍数以及各种回报率指标的基础。图 1 展示了随着竞争对手涌入该行业,超额回报在理论上的衰减过程。

Note that CAPs are set at the margin by self-interested, motivated and informed investors. That is, if an implied CAP is “too short” (too long) for the shares of a given company, astute investors will purchase (sell) those shares in an attempt to generate excess returns. Accordingly, changes in CAP are a critical driver in valuation. Experience shows that CAPs are rarely static, and are usually in the process of expanding or shrinking.9 Graphically, CAP can be represented by the accompanying two figures. In Figure 1, the Y axis represents expected return spread (return on invested capital less the cost of capital) while the X axis is time. As time goes on, competitive forces drive returns to a level equal to the cost of capital. The shaded area under the curve, therefore, is what the market is trying to determine, and is the basis for P/E ratios, cash flow multiples and various rate of return measures. Figure 1 presents the theoretical decay in excess returns as competitors are drawn into the industry.

另一方面,图 2 展示的才是我们认为市场实际运行的机制。尽管如图中所示,价值创造可能发生在累计投资回报期(CAP)之后,但风险规避型投资者只愿意将目光投向未来有限的时间段内。这一观点所蕴含的深层含义将在下文中予以探讨。

Figure 2, on the other hand, is how we believe the market actually works. Although value creation may occur beyond the CAP, as shown in this figure, risk-averse investors are only willing to go so far into the future. This notion has implications that will be explored below.

仔细审视这些数字还会发现,它们捕捉到了贴现现金流模型的三个传统组成部分。第一个是“无战略”或“稳态”(steady state)价值——即假设没有创造任何价值时公司的价值。这一点用 X 轴与 Y 轴的交点来表示。第二个组成部分是

A careful look at these figures also reveals that they capture the three traditional components of a discounted cash flow model. The first is a “prestrategy,” or “steady state”10 value— the worth of the company if no value is created. This point is represented by the intersection of the X and Y axis. The second component is the

公司所执行战略创造的价值如下图深色区域所示。

value created by the company’s pursued strategy, represented by the shaded area.

最后,还有终值,它在多数(但并非所有)情况下假设不再创造进一步的价值。终值就是“上限”线与 X 轴的交点。

Finally, there is the terminal value, which often, but not always, assumes no further value creation. The terminal value is where the “CAP” line intersects the X axis.

从实际操作角度看,我们发现大多数分析师和战略规划者使用的折现现金流分析,其预测期(即 CAP)往往过短,而终值所承载的整体价值占比又过高。这样一来,价值计算就对隐含在终值中的预测期后增长假设变得极为敏感。例如,一家公司 75% 甚至更多的价值来自终值,这种情况并不少见。相比之下,采用 CAP 的 DCF 模型通常拥有更长的预测期,所有增长假设都明确列出,而终值对整体价值的贡献通常较为适度。

From a practical standpoint, we find that the discounted cash flow analysis done by most analysts and strategic planners has a forecast period, or CAP, that is too short and a terminal value that incorporates too much of the overall value. As a result, the calculation of value becomes highly sensitive to the implicit growth assumptions beyond the forecast horizon that are imbedded in the terminal value. For example, it is not unusual for 75% or more of a company’s value to be attributable to a terminal value. In contrast, a DCF model incorporating CAP usually has a longer forecast horizon, all growth assumptions are explicitly stated, and the terminal value is usually a modest contributor to overall value.

从理论意义上讲,内在价值在各组成部分之间的分配并不重要;但在现实生活中,由于不同的资本资产定价模型(CAP)以及计算终值所采用的方法不同,估值结果相差悬殊。 11 套用约翰·梅纳德·凯恩斯的话来说,我们宁愿大致正确,也不愿精确地犯错。

In a theoretical sense, the allocation of intrinsic value among the components is not important; in real life, valuations vary widely as a result of different CAPs and methods employed to calculate terminal value. 11 To paraphrase John Maynard Keynes, we would rather be vaguely right than precisely wrong.

我们经常听到一种说法:预测两三年以上的情况完全不合理,因为“超过这个期限就是猜”。这种逻辑忽略了一个关键点——市场往往确实会把远期的现金流纳入定价。因此,分析师必须理解,为什么现金流能被如此长期地认可,以及这些现金流预期是否合理。到目前为止,我们的讨论集中在那些资本回报率高于资本成本的公司身上,这个群体大约占美国企业总数的三分之一(另外三分之一估计价值中性,最后三分之一则在毁损价值)。关于价值中性和价值毁损的公司,有两点值得注意。第一,对一家价值中性的公司而言,资本化期限(CAP)几乎无关紧要,因为假设回报等于资本成本(即 M&M 公式的第二部分几乎没有价值)。把这种表现套用在图 1 或图 2 上,曲线下的面积会很小,因而对价值的影响微乎其微。第二,价值毁损的公司往往难以建模,因为其中许多看起来存在一种“内在期权”,有望实现更好的业绩。也就是说,由于公司有可能进行重组并在未来获得更高回报,市场愿意为这类公司支付比寻常预期更高的价格。美国股票市场整体的资本化期限估计在 10 到 15 年之间。不过,在这个总体数字之下,单一公司的 CAP 可以从 0-2 年一直到超过 20 年不等。一般而言,低市盈率的公司往往 CAP 较短(有趣的是,这些低市盈率在某些行业伴随着高于市场平均水平的盈利增长)。反过来,高市盈率的公司通常 CAP 较长。例如,微软和可口可乐这样的公司,CAP 远远超过 20 年,这显示出市场认为它们占据主导地位、高回报具有可持续性,并且市场愿意从长远角度看待问题。如果一家公司价值的很大一部分可以归因于数年后的现金流,那就很难有说服力地辩称市场是短视的。由此可以推论,大多数估值模型使用的预测期还不够长。

We often hear that it is completely unreasonable to forecast beyond two or three years, because “anything beyond that is guessing” 12 . This logic misses the point, which is that the market often does impound cash flows beyond the near term. Accordingly, an analyst must gain an understanding of why cash flows are recognized for so long and whether or not those cash flow expectations are reasonable. 13 Our discussion so far has dwelled on those companies that generate returns above the cost of capital, a universe which represents roughly one-third of corporate America (another one-third are estimated to be value-neutral with the last third value destroying). 14 Two points are noteworthy about value-neutral and value-destroying companies. First, the CAP for a value-neutral company is of little consequence, since returns are assumed to be equal to the cost of capital (i.e., the second part of the M&M formula has little or no value). Applying such performance to either Figure 1 or Figure 2 would show little area under the curve, thus having a minimal impact on value. Second, value-destroying companies are often tricky to model, because many of them appear to have an “imbedded option” for better performance. That is, the market is willing to pay more for these companies than one would otherwise expect due to the possibility that the company will restructure, and hence generate better returns in the future. 15 The CAP for the U.S. stock market, as a whole, is estimated to be between 10 and 15 years. However, within that aggregate, individual company CAPs can vary from 0-2 years to over 20 years. As a general rule, companies with low multiples tend to have shorter CAPs (interestingly, these low multiples are accompanied by above-market-average earnings growth in some industries). Alternatively, companies with high multiples typically have long CAPs. For example, companies like Microsoft and Coca-Cola have CAPs well in excess of 20 years, demonstrating their perceived market dominance, the sustainability of high returns, and the market’s willingness to take the long view. If a substantial percentage of the value of a company can be attributed to cash flows beyond a few years, it is difficult to argue persuasively that the market is short-term-oriented. In turn, it follows that the forecast periods used in most valuation models are not long enough.

资本资产定价模型如何用于证券分析?

How Can CAP Be Used for Security Analysis?

正如我们接下来要论证的,对于投资者而言,尝试量化资本资产定价模型或许比评判其正确性更为重要。正如前文所述,价值的各个组成部分都是预期性的,因此必须将它们相互关联,并与整个企业的预期放在一起考量。

As we will argue below, it may be more important for the investor to try to quan-tify CAP than to pass judgment on its correctness. As noted earlier, the components of value are all expectational, and therefore must be considered relative to one another and against the expectations for the business overall.

估算 CAP 的方法有多种,但最实用的方法之一由阿尔·拉帕波特(Al Rappaport)提出 ¹⁶。我们借鉴并略微修改了拉帕波特为这一技术起的名称——市场隐含久期(market-implied duration),改称为市场隐含 CAP(MICAP)。确定 MICAP 需要几个步骤。首先,分析师需要一个能代表无偏市场预期的代理变量,作为现金流贴现模型的关键输入(我们使用 Value Line 的长期估值数据)。由于根据定义,CAP 之后假设不会创造价值,因此模型在终值中使用永续假设(NOPAT CAP / WACC)。接下来,将预测期的年限延长至达到当前股价所需的年数。这段时间就是该公司的 MICAP。

There are a number of ways of estimating CAP, but one of the most useful methods was developed by Al Rappaport 16 . We have chosen to borrow and slightly alter Rappaport’s name for the technique— market-implied duration— and call it market-implied CAP (MICAP). Determination of the MICAP has a few steps. First, the analyst needs a proxy for unbiased market expectations as the key input into a discounted cash flow model (we use Value Line long-term estimates). Since, by definition, there is no value creation assumed after CAP, the model uses a perpe-tuity assumption (NOPAT CAP /WACC) for the terminal value. Next, the length of the forecast horizon is stretched as many years as necessary to achieve the current stock price. This period is the company’s MICAP.

对 MICAP 判定过程的审视会正确地将其识别为一种循环作业。也就是说,如果一只股票的价格在现金流预期和/或风险未发生变化的情况下上涨,MICAP 必然会扩大。但这丝毫不会削弱 CAP 作为分析工具的价值,正如下一节将解释的那样。事实上,我们认为这种与估值的紧密联系凸显了将 CAP 纳入分析工具包作为关键工具的强大力量。

Scrutiny of the MICAP determination process would correctly identify it as a cir-cular exercise. That is, if a stock price increases without changes in cash flow expectations and/or risk, the MICAP will necessarily expand. This in no way weakens CAP’s value as an analytical tool, however, as the next section will explain. In fact, we believe this tight link with valuation highlights the power of including CAP as a key tool in the analytic toolbag.

我们认为,MICAP 可以成为分析过程中的关键工具。例如,可以将计算出的某个公司 MICAP 与该公司的历史 MICAP、行业平均 MICAP(如果可行且适当的话)以及该公司历史上的现金对现金投入资本回报率进行比较。在过去几年里,我们对包装食品行业进行了此类分析,并一直得出该行业 MICAP 在 14 到 16 年之间的结论 ¹⁷。

We believe that MICAPs can be key to the analytic process. For instance, a cal-culated MICAP can be compared to previous MICAPs for the same company, an average MICAP for the industry (if possible and appropriate), and the company’s historical cash-on-cash return on invested capital. We have done this analysis for the packaged food industry over the past few years, and have consistently derived industry MICAPs in the range of 14-16 years 17 .

资本化周期(CAP)在证券分析中的首要用途,是帮助将股价中蕴含的市场预期,转化为易于理解和评估的价值驱动因素。任何资产的价值都可以用有限几个变量来表达——尤其是现金流、风险和资本化周期。这样一来,分析师可以固定三个主要驱动因素中的某一个,进而思考当前证券价格对另外两个因素隐含了怎样的预期。以家乐氏公司(Kellogg Company)的股票为例。股价约 70 美元,加权平均资本成本为 11%,市场隐含的预期是:大约 15 年内,现金流增长率约为 10%。如果分析师将其对资本化周期的预测下调至 10 年,那么为了使当前股价保持不变,现金流增长率就必须相应上升。同样,如果资本化周期被认为是 20 年,隐含的现金流增长率就会下降到 10% 以下。

The first use for CAP in security analysis is to help translate the market expectations impounded in a share price into value drivers that are easy to understand and assess. The value of any asset can be expressed with a limited number of variables— in particular, cash flow, risk and CAP. As such, the analyst can hold constant one of the three main drivers and consider what the security price is implying about the other two. For example, consider the shares of the Kellogg Company. With the shares at about $70 and a weighted average cost of capital of 11%, the market is impounding roughly 10% cash flow growth 18 for about 15 years. If the analyst lowers his or her projection of CAP to 10 years, the cash flow growth rate would have to rise just to equal the current share price. Similarly, if the CAP were deemed to be 20 years, the implied cash flow growth rate would decline to a rate under 10%.

通过将现金流拆解为销售额、利润率、资本需求和税收等关键驱动因素,这一方法能帮助分析师将对企业的直觉判断转化为一个经济上正确、多维度的分析框架。拉帕波特打了一个跳高运动员的比方。分析师会对公司未来的表现有一种感觉——知道这家企业能“跳”多高——而使用 CAP 分析法可以帮助判断横杆设得有多高。如果企业预期表现高于(低于)隐含表现,这只股票就是买入(卖出)标的。

By breaking cash flow down into its essential drivers— including sales, margins, capital needs and taxes— this technique can help analysts translate intuitive assessments about a business into an economically correct, multidimensional framework. Rappaport uses an analogy of a high jumper. The analyst has a feeling for the future performance of the company— how “high” the business can jump— and using CAP in analysis can help determine how “high” the bar is set. If the antici-pated performance of the business is greater (worse) than the implied performance, the stock is a buy (sell).

第二个重要概念是,如果一家价值创造型公司的 CAP 保持不变,那么投资者可以预期在长期内获得超额回报 19。

A second important concept is that if the CAP for a value-creating company remains constant, an investor can expect to generate excess returns over time19.

注意,固定资本配置周期(CAP)与经济理论相悖,但可能通过卓越的管理(即资源分配、收购)来实现。为说明这一点,请参考图 3。想象从第 0 年到第 1 年的过程。随着 CAP 长度保持不变,新增了一年的价值创造,而去掉了一年前的价值创造。由于投资者买入股票时预期在隐含期限内获得高于资本成本的回报,多出来的这一年价值创造便构成“红利”,即超额回报。

Note that a constant CAP is contrary to economic theory, but it may be achieved through outstanding management (i.e., resource allocation, acquisitions). To illus-trate this point, refer to Figure 3. Imagine going from year 0 to year 1. As the length of CAP remains unchanged, a year of value creation is added, and the past year of value creation is lopped off. As the investor purchased the shares expecting above-cost-of-capital returns for the implied period, the additional year of value creation represents a “bonus,” or excess returns.

沃伦·巴菲特似乎多年来一直在投资流程中运用这一概念。他买入那些具有“高资本回报率”(回报率超过资本成本)、拥有“深且宽的护城河”(可持续竞争性优势)的企业,并“永远”持有(希望这些优势能够长久维持)。尽管这一策略看起来相当直接明了,但要找到能长期保持竞争优势的企业并非易事。20 来看看 IBM 的例子。虽然该公司正重新崛起为一个强大的竞争者,但在 20 世纪 90 年代初,由于行业变化以及多次管理失误,其竞争性优势显著缩短。这家曾被认为坚不可摧的企业,开始被视作虚弱的巨人,其护城河也因此变窄。

It appears that Warren Buffett has used this concept for years in his investment process. He buys businesses with “high returns on capital” (returns in excess of the cost of capital) that have “deep and wide moats” (sustainable CAPs) and holds them “forever” (hoping that the CAPs stay constant). Although this technique seems fairly straightforward, finding businesses with enduring CAPs is not simple.20 Witness IBM. Although the company is reemerging as a formidable competitor, the company’s CAP shortened dramatically in the early 1990s as the result of changes within the industry and several management missteps. Once considered impenetrable, the company came to be viewed as a weakened giant, and its MICAP shortened as a consequence.

最后,理解了客户获取成本(CAP)这个概念,有助于厘清那些在会计视角下看似反常的关系。例如,一个稳定行业中增长较慢但回报率高的公司,其估值(即市盈率、市净率等)很可能高于一个快速变化行业中高增长、高回报的公司。虽然这种估值倍数差异可部分归因于不同的风险特征,但我们认为,市场隐含的这两个公司的客户获取成本(CAPs)也理应不同。没有客户获取成本(CAP)这个概念,我们认为很难解释这两家公司之间的估值差异。基于会计的估值方法无助于解决这些差异。

Finally, understanding the concept of CAP helps reconcile relationships that appear counterintuitive when viewed through the accounting-based lens. For example, a relatively slow-growth, high-return company in a stable industry may well command a higher valuation (i.e., higher P/E, price/book value, etc.) than a fast-growing, high-return company in rapidly changing industry. While part of such a multiple discrepancy could be explained by different risk profiles, we believe that the market implied CAPs would also be justifiably different for the two companies. Without CAP, we believe that it would be difficult to explain the differences in valuation between the companies. Accounting-based valuation techniques are not helpful in resolving these disparities.

价值投资与成长投资——资本配置的重要性

Value versus Growth Investing— CAP’s Importance

增长型公司能用资本资产定价模型吗?

Can CAP Work for Growth Companies?

沃伦·巴菲特在其 1992 年致股东信中指出,区分成长投资与价值投资是一种“模糊思维”。21 巴菲特指出,市净率低、市盈率低或股息率高的股票未必是好的价值投资,而估值高的股票也未必不是好价值。22 我们赞同巴菲特对成长与价值之争的摒弃,并认为将 CAP 纳入讨论有助于解释某些投资者看似成功的原因,无论他们声称采用何种方法。换句话说,大多数成功资金管理人所使用的技巧——无论他们如何描述自己——最终都可归结为一种根植于现金流驱动因素、风险与 CAP 的模型。

In his 1992 letter to shareholders, Warren Buffett suggests that differentiating between growth and value investing is “fuzzy thinking.” 21 Buffett points out that stocks with low price-to-book ratios, low P/E ratios or high dividend yields are not necessarily good values while stocks with high valuations are not necessarily bad values. 22 We concur with Buffett’s dismissal of the growth versus value debate, and believe the inclusion of CAP in the dialogue helps explain the seeming success of some investors, irrespective of their stated approach. Said differently, the techniques employed by most successful money managers— no matter how they are characterized— collapse into a model that is rooted in the drivers of cash flow, risk and CAP.

成长投资的精髓,似乎在于买入那些拥有高回报率、且 CAP(竞争优势期)稳定或扩大的公司的股票。我们注意到,如果增量投资的回报率急剧下降或低于资本成本,CAP 就不太可能扩大。而价值投资则要么寻找那些创造价值但 CAP 特别短、且原因可被认定为暂时性的公司,要么识别那些回报率正在改善、因而 CAP 有扩大潜力的企业。那种仅仅聚焦于统计上便宜公司的投资方式,往往会让投资组合经理手中积攒一批价值中性甚至破坏价值的公司,这些公司几乎看不到业绩改善的潜力。

The essence of growth investing, it appears, is to purchase stocks of companies with high returns, and stable or expanding CAPs. We would note that CAP is unlikely to expand if the rate of return on incremental investment is declining sharply or is below the cost of capital. Value investing, on the other hand, appears to either seek out those value-creating companies that have particularly short CAPs for rea-sons that can be identified as transitory, or to identify businesses with improving returns, and hence potential for widening CAPs. Investing that focuses solely on statistically cheap companies often leaves portfolio managers with a number of value neutral or value-destroying companies that show little potential to improve their performance.

人们普遍认为,贴现现金流分析(进而包括 CAP 的使用)对评估快速增长的公司(比如科技企业)没有帮助。据说,这些公司是“由盈利驱动的”。我们会论证,实际上,“由盈利驱动的”公司其实是被市场基于现金流预期来进行估值的,而 CAP 在分析这些企业时是一个非常重要的考量因素。

It is generally accepted that discounted cash flow analysis, and therefore the use of CAP, is not helpful in valuing fast-growing companies, such as technology businesses. These companies, it is asserted, are “earnings driven.” We will argue that in fact “earnings-driven” companies are implicitly valued by the market based on cash flow projections and that CAP is a very important consideration in the analysis of these businesses.

微软是过去十年美国企业界最成功的公司之一。其销售额从 1986 财年(上市那一年)的不到 2 亿美元,增长到最近一个财年的 87 亿美元。在这一过程中,公司为股东创造了惊人的价值。

Microsoft has been one of the most successful companies in Corporate America over the past ten years. The company has grown sales from under $200 million in fiscal 1986 (the year it went public) to $8.7 billion in the most recent fiscal year. The company has created a phenomenal amount of shareholder value in the proc-

1986 年 3 月 13 日公司上市时,市值是 5.19 亿美元。到 1996 年底,公司的市值大约达到 1000 亿美元。微软在十年间为股东创造了约 1000 亿美元的价值。

ess. When the company went public on March 13, 1986, it had a market capitalization of $519 million. The company’s market value was approximately $100 billion at year-end 1996. Microsoft created roughly $100 billion in shareholder value over a decade.

这怎么可能?我们认为,股东价值增长中大约三分之二是由公司隐含 CAP 的大幅延长所驱动的。根据当时普遍使用的共识估计计算,微软上市当日的 CAP 为八到十年。有趣的是,事后证明当时的实际 CAP 只有大约三年,因为公司的实际业绩远远超出了预期。

How is this possible? We argue that approximately two-thirds of the increase in shareholder value was the result of a dramatic lengthening of the company’s implied CAP. We calculate that Microsoft’s CAP was eight to ten years the day it went public— using then-prevailing consensus estimates. Interestingly, the actual CAP at the time proved to be only about three years, as the company’s actual results far exceeded expectations.

我们估算,微软当前的隐含 CAP 为 17 至 20 年。如果该公司仍维持 8 至 10 年的隐含 CAP,那么其当前市值大约为 330 亿美元。因此,我们认为,该公司当前估值中有三分之二来自其隐含 CAP 的扩张。没有 CAP 这一概念,我们相信微软创造的绝大部分巨大价值就无法得到解释。

We calculate that Microsoft’s current implied CAP is 17-20 years. If the company still had an implied CAP of eight to ten years, the current market value would be roughly $33 billion. Therefore, we argue that two-thirds of the company’s current valuation is the result of an expansion in its implied CAP. Without the concept of CAP, we believe that most of Microsoft’s massive value creation cannot be explained.

延长 CAP 或许能解释“X”因素。英特尔同样是一家令人瞩目的公司。在 1996 日历年度,随着投资者对该公司增长和盈利能力的预期急剧提升,其股价上涨了约 135%。有趣的是,我们再次认为 CAP 在该公司的价值重估中起到了关键作用。1996 年 5 月,英特尔宣布不会像往年一样在当年秋季降价。这一声明被证明是一个分水岭事件,因为它暗示——由于生产成本降低和规模经济——公司利润和投入资本回报率(ROIC)将会扩大。从该声明发布到年底,股价上涨了一倍。

Lengthening CAP Could Explain the “X” Factor Intel is also an impressive company. During calendar 1996, the stock increased approximately 135% as investor expectations for the company’s growth and profitability increased dramatically. Interestingly, once again we think that CAP played a critical role in the company’s reevaluation. In May 1996, Intel announced that it would not lower pricing in the fall of 1996 as it had in each of the prior years. This announcement proved to be a watershed event as it implied that— as the result of lower production costs and economies of scale— earnings and returns on invested capital (ROIC) would expand. From the time of this announcement to the end of the year, the stock doubled.

我们再次提出这个问题:一支市值如此庞大的股票(年末约 1200 亿美元)如何能在一年内翻倍有余?我们估算,1996 年初英特尔的市场隐含 CAP 大约为 5 年,到年末却扩展至约 9 年。由于定价策略的战略性调整,年内税后净营业利润的预期有所上升,但我们计算得出,市值增长中 65% 的部分——即 450 亿美元——与隐含 CAP 的延长有关。

Again, we ask the question: How can a stock with such a large capitalization (roughly $120 billion at year-end) better than double in one year? We estimate that Intel’s market implied CAP was roughly five years at the beginning of 1996, but expanded to about nine years by the end of the year. Expectations of net operating profit after tax (NOPAT) increased during the year as a result of the strategic change in pricing strategy, but we calculate that 65% of the increase in market capitalization— $45 billion— was related to a lengthening in the implied CAP.

再一次,市场价值的剧烈变化也只有用 CAP 才能解释。

Once again, the dramatic change in market value cannot be explained without CAP.

我们还将 CAP 作为一个启发式工具用于分析。1995 年底的半导体行业就是一个例子。当时,该板块已连续三年实现大幅上涨。市场对行业前景普遍乐观。然而,越来越多的迹象表明,大量新增产能将在 1996 年下半年开始投入运行,这将对行业盈利能力产生负面影响,并导致行业投入资本回报率(ROIC)下降。尽管存在这些担忧,但当时行业产能仍然紧张,领先厂商因此得以交出令人瞩目的财务业绩。

We have also used CAP as a heuristic in our analysis. An example is the semiconductor industry in late 1995. At the time, the sector had produced excellent appre-ciation for three years. Expectations about the future of the industry were generally upbeat. However, there was growing evidence that significant new capacity would begin to come onstream during the second half of 1996, negatively affecting the profitability of the industry and causing the industry ROIC to fall. These concerns notwithstanding, industry capacity at the time remained constrained, allowing the leading vendors to post impressive financial results.

然而,当头半导体股却出现异常走势。这些公司公布的盈利均创历史新高,且轻松超出市场一致预期,但股价却不涨反跌。事实上,尽管财务表现极为亮眼,这些股票却开始显露出明显的疲态(有些在随后三到六个月内跌幅高达 50%)。这究竟是怎么发生的?随着盈利预测持续上调,单纯依赖市盈率倍数进行的估值显然已毫无用处。

However, the leading semiconductor stocks were beset with peculiar behavior. The companies reported record earnings— easily beating consensus expectations— but their stocks failed to rise. In fact, the stocks started to show considerable weakness (some dropped as much as 50% in the ensuing three to six months) in the face of the impressive financial performance. How could this have happened? As earnings estimates continued to rise, a valuation based solely on price/earnings multiples was clearly of no help.

我们断言,市场隐含的资本化周期缩短,是因为市场对即将到来的产能增加感到担忧。投资者实际上在调低对未来投入资本回报率的预期,即使短期盈利预测正在上升。资本化周期再次证明了其在估值过程中的关键作用。

We assert that the market-implied CAPs shortened because of concerns surround-ing the impending capacity additions. Future expectations for ROICs were effec-tively being cut by investors, even as short-term earnings forecasts were rising. Once again, CAP proved to be a critical component in the valuation process.

为了说明竞争性护城河(CAP)的变化如何影响股价——并解释这个“X”因素——我们研究了 1982 年 9 月至 1989 年 8 月期间包装食品行业内的几家公司。为了估算每个时期的竞争性护城河(CAP),我们以价值线(Value Line)长期预测作为市场共识现金流指标的近似值,并采用当时的无风险利率、Beta 值和权益风险溢价来推算市场对资本成本的预期。将这些驱动因素与当时的股价放在一起考量,就能估算出竞争性护城河(CAP)。因为我们考虑了每个时期对增长率的预期变化以及实际利率的变动,所以股价的异常变化在很大程度上可以归因于竞争性护城河(CAP)的变化。

In an effort to demonstrate how changing CAPs can affect stock prices— and explain the “X” factor— we studied a handful of companies within the packaged food industry in the September 1982 to August 1989 period. As our goal was to identify approximate CAPs in each period, we used Value Line long-term forecasts as a proxy for consensus cash flows and used then-current risk-free rates, betas and equity risk premiums to estimate expectations for the cost of capital. These drivers, when considered next to the stock price, allowed for an estimate of CAP. As we accounted for changes in perceived growth rates and actual interest rates in each period, extraordinary changes in the share values could be largely attributable to CAP.

表三总结了我们的发现。这组公司的加权平均资本化率(CAP)在七年内大致翻倍(在此期间食品类股票指数的表现优于标普 500 指数),表明该行业的竞争地位有所改善。事实上,该组中的大多数公司精简了业务组合、削减了成本、增加了关键营销投入,同时现金流大幅增长。此外,该行业活跃的企业控制权市场迫使管理层专注于提升股东价值。

Table 3 summarizes our findings. The prevailing CAP for this group roughly doubled in the seven-year period (the food group stock index outperformed the S&P 500 index during those years), implying that the industry had become better com-petitively positioned. In fact, most of the companies in the group streamlined their business portfolios, cut costs, increased vital marketing spending and increased their cash flows sharply. Further, an active market for corporate control in the sector forced managements to focus on shareholder value improvement.

我们推测,类似 CAPs 的扩张——尽管幅度较小——也发生在更广泛的市场中,从而使股东回报超越了历史平均水平,也超出了仅凭现金流和利率变化所能支撑的水平。事实上,贯穿 1980 年代大部分时间的亲商环境——以及对管理层施加的、要创造股东价值否则就可能失去整个公司的日益增长的压力——本身或许就足以驱动这种对竞争力增强和信心提升的情绪。

We suspect that a similar expansion in CAPs— albeit less dramatic— occurred in the broader market, allowing for shareholder returns to outstrip both historical averages and those that could be justified based on changes in cash flows and interest rates alone. In fact, the business-friendly environment that prevailed through much of the 1980s— and the growing pressure on managements to create shareholder value or run the risk of losing the entire company— may have been enough of a driver itself to create this sentiment of increased competitiveness and enhanced confidence.

概述 尽管竞争优势期(competitive advantage period)在估值中具有无可辩驳的重要性,但在金融教科书里,它并未得到与其重要性相称的明确阐述。此外,许多遵循 DCF 框架的分析师和战略规划者,由于采用不反映竞争优势期的明确预测期,反而降低了模型的有效性。我们认为,竞争优势期可以在连接估值理论与实践方面发挥重要作用。

Summary Although competitive advantage period has unassailable importance in valuation, it is a subject that has not been explicitly addressed in finance textbooks in a way commensurate with its importance. Further, many analysts and strategic planners that adhere to a DCF framework reduce the model’s validity by using explicit forecast periods that do not reflect CAP. We believe that CAP can play an important role in linking valuation theory and practice.
